About the Position:

The Patient Advocacy Liaison/ Manager is responsible for supporting Edgewise’s interactions and collaborations with the Becker Muscular Dystrophy community in their specified region.  This individual will serve as a key field-based advocacy liaison responsible for building our presence with regional advocacy partners with a focus on raising awareness of and aiding in educational efforts about Becker.  Working in close coordination with other Edgewise advocacy team members, this individual will gain a deep understanding of the Becker advocacy landscape and bring field insights back to inform broader strategies and programs.  This individual will work directly with the local Becker communities including patients, health care providers, access and reimbursement stakeholders and local grassroots advocacy groups.

This individual will engage and educate local communities, create connections between patients and high-quality care resources, and help patients build stronger community networks and care teams. By facilitating collaboration between patients, families, advocacy organizations, and health care providers, this role helps ensure that every person living with Becker has access to quality information and knowledgeable care.
